    Hey

    I saw the White Castle vs. Elton game in the semi's since Elton is a local team.

    But I checked the box scores of all the games in the tourney.

    The stand-out players in the tourney in opinion in this order would be.

    1) Glenn Davis - University High. Unstoppable in both games. No one could guard him.

    2) Martin Zeno - Also unstoppable. They played DJ Augustine and Brother Martin in the semis, and Zeno had over 30 points. Zeno is the real deal and it's a shame LSU isn't getting him.

    3) Tasmin Mitchell - Denham Springs. Everyone knows that Tasmin is headed to LSU. He is Butch Pierre's godson. The 6'7" junior had a good tournament averaging over 20 points a game.

    4) Matthew Barrow - Southern Lab. The 6'3" guard is a natural. He averaged over 20 points a game, leading Lab to the state championship in Class 1A.

    5) DJ Augustine - Brother Martin's guard will be a good one. He is lighting quick and is about 6'0". Don't know if he's a sophomore or a junior.

    6) Garrett Temple - The 6'6" guard gave other teams problems. He had 20 points in the finals over Jeanerette.

    7) Derrick Gray - The 6'3" guard is a true scorer. Don't know if he has the grades to play division I though. He is a senior.
